Slot Online

Online slot games are incredibly popular, and there is a huge range of them to choose from. While some slots are more complex than others, they all work the same way: a random number generator (RNG) determines whether you win or lose on a given spin. The paylines are the patterns in which symbols must land on a virtual reel to yield a payout. Some of these pay lines are fixed, while others can be activated by players.

Some players have superstitions about playing slots. They may believe that certain times of the day or month are luckier than others. They might also think that a certain number of spins must be completed before the next big win. These beliefs are unfounded and can lead to poor decisions.

When choosing an online slot, it is important to check the RTP rate and variance. These are key factors that will help you make the best decision for your budget. Additionally, it is important to look for slots with a variety of bonus features, including free spins and pick-and-click games.
